screw around

verb

screwed around; screwing around; screws around

intransitive verb

1
: to waste time with unproductive activity : dally
2
: to have sexual relations with someone outside of a marriage or steady relationship : be sexually promiscuous

Example Sentences

he hired a private detective because he thought his wife was screwing around
